Output c3941f0752621f51a6c20757d0c2bf5fcb85ff8a459ad7886f2aee85b03ec60d:26

value
66709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8fbf40acdd64f2563667eeeeec32f233a06e449 OP_EQUAL
address
3QPXL92T1k2hrAWZxAd8LonpkGYF2hHRPC
transaction
c3941f0752621f51a6c20757d0c2bf5fcb85ff8a459ad7886f2aee85b03ec60d